I would not be suprised to see a price increase in Canada, given the recent and significant deprecation of the Canadian dollar against the US dollar. We are currently paying an 18% premium to buy a US$, but the MSRP price differential on a C7 Z51 is only approximately 6%. There will be pressure to equlaize. So for canucks with an order pending ( I am in that group) , price protection is important.
